Transaction 34d07a486dfa515239a8b6b0145d73772f42fa293810d657016a97080a61e43a

1 Input
2 Outputs
  • 34d07a486dfa515239a8b6b0145d73772f42fa293810d657016a97080a61e43a:0
  • value  567632
    address  19tcbDnkq6ULJnAPAbgCKcGVxwV6BkVmv7
  • 34d07a486dfa515239a8b6b0145d73772f42fa293810d657016a97080a61e43a:1
  • value  1335054
    address  13fUUa4jrd4nd83Fsa8cMJZEMzixuTndAc